For the 2026 school year, there is 1 public preschool serving 447 students in Stanley 2 School District. This district's average pre testing ranking is 5/10, which is in the bottom 50% of public pre schools in North Dakota.
Public Preschool in Stanley 2 School District have an average math proficiency score of 38% (versus the North Dakota public pre school average of 42%), and reading proficiency score of 46% (versus the 44% statewide average).
Minority enrollment is 19% of the student body (majority Hispanic), which is less than the North Dakota public preschool average of 25% (majority American Indian).

District Revenue and Spending
The revenue/student of $17,406 in this school district is less than the state median of $17,637. The school district revenue/student has declined by 7% over four school years.
The school district's spending/student of $16,255 is less than the state median of $17,638. The school district spending/student has declined by 17% over four school years.
